What is the greatest common factor of 42, 126, and 210 ?

Mathematics
1 answer:
son4ous [18]3 years ago
4 0
Prime factors of 42:    2x7x3
prime factors of 126:  2x3x3x7
prime factors of 210:  7x3x5x2
now we multiply all the factors that they all have in common: 2x3x7 which is 42. So the highest common factor is 42

The endpoints of the diameter of a circle are (−2, −3) and (4, −1). Which equation represents the circle?
Alika [10]

Answer:

The equation of circle is (x-1)^{2}+(y-2)^{2} = 18

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the endpoints of the diameter of a circle: (-2,-3) and (4,-1)

We know that the equation of circle is

(x-h)^{2} + (y-k)^{2}= r^{2}

where (x,y) is any point on the circle, (h,k) is center of the circle and r is radius of circle.

To find (h,k): the center is midpoint of diameter

Midpoint of diameter with end points (x1,y1) and (x2,y2) is given by

(  \frac{x1+x2}{2} , \frac{y1+y2}{2}  )

( \frac{-2+4}{2} , \frac{-3-1}{2}  )

(1,2)

Hence (h,k) is (1,2)

Substituting values of (h.k) and (x.y) as (1,2) and (4,-1) respectively in equation of circle, we get

(4-1)^{2} +(-1-2)^{2} = r^{2}

r^{2} = 18

Now substituting values of (h,k) and r^{2} in equation of circle, we get

(x-1)^{2}+(y-2)^{2} = 18

Hence the equation of circle is (x-1)^{2}+(y-2)^{2} = 18
